Indian Navy SSR and MR Exam 2026 - Complete Guide: Syllabus, Exam Pattern, Cut-offs and Free Mock Tests
The Indian Navy SSR (Senior Secondary Recruit) and MR (Matric Recruit) exams are two of the most sought-after defence recruitment opportunities in India under the Agnipath Scheme. SSR is designed for 10+2 pass candidates with Physics and Mathematics, leading to technical sailor roles in the Indian Navy. MR is designed for Class 10 pass candidates and leads to service roles like Chef, Steward and Sanitary Hygienist. Both SSR and MR Agniveers serve for 4 years with monthly packages from Rs.30,000 to Rs.40,000, receive a tax-free Seva Nidhi corpus of approximately Rs.11.71 lakh on exit, and the top 25% are retained as permanent regular Navy sailors with full pension benefits.
The SSR exam pattern has 100 multiple choice questions in 60 minutes covering English Language (25 marks), Science - Physics, Chemistry and Biology (25 marks), Mathematics (25 marks) and General Awareness (25 marks) - all at Class 11 and 12 NCERT level - in English medium only. The MR exam pattern has 50 questions in 30 minutes covering Science and Mathematics combined (25 marks) and General Awareness (25 marks) - at Class 10 level - in bilingual Hindi and English. Both exams carry 0.25 negative marking. Both are Computer Based Tests (CBT) with a Physical Fitness Test held on the same day including a 1.6 km run, squat repetitions and push-ups or sit-ups depending on gender.
